Here at NRB Japan, a vibrant community thrives. What exactly is NRB Japan? It is the Non-Resident Bangladeshi organization in Japan. This organization focuses on people of Bangladeshi origin living here.
NRB Japan operates as a non-profit. It aims to create an open and fair environment for its members. This means everyone can share their thoughts. Education, finances, or social standing don’t matter here. All professional positions are welcome in the NRB.
